Easy Removal Tips

Here are some easy and effective tips for removing lipstick from nails:

  • Nail polish remover method: Soak a cotton swab in acetone-based nail polish remover and gently rub it over the stained area. Repeat the process until the stain is removed.
  • Lipstick remover method: Apply a specialized lipstick remover to the stained area and let it sit for a few minutes. Gently wipe away the stain with a cotton swab or soft cloth.
  • Oil-based removal method: Apply a small amount of coconut oil or olive oil to the stained area and let it sit for a few minutes. Gently rub the area with a soft cloth or cotton swab to remove the stain.

How can I prevent lipstick from staining my nails in the future?

+

To prevent lipstick from staining your nails, apply a base coat or clear nail polish before handling lipstick. This will create a barrier between the lipstick and your nails, making it easier to remove any stains. Additionally, be careful when applying lipstick and avoid touching your nails or surrounding skin.

Can I use nail polish remover to remove lipstick from my skin?

+

No, it's not recommended to use nail polish remover to remove lipstick from your skin. Nail polish remover can be harsh and dry out your skin, causing irritation and dryness. Instead, use a gentle makeup remover or soap and water to remove lipstick from your skin.
